Seeing a therapist can have numerous advantages for a person’s psychological health and wellbeing. Here are some of the advantages of seeing a therapist from a mental point of view:

Increased self-awareness
Among the primary benefits of seeing a therapist is increased self-awareness. A therapist can help you recognize patterns in your behaviors, feelings, and ideas, along with the underlying beliefs and values that drive them. By ending up being more aware of these patterns, you can gain a deeper understanding of yourself and your motivations, which can cause individual growth and advancement.

Improved psychological policy
Emotional regulation is the capability to manage and manage one’s emotions in an adaptive and healthy way. Seeing a therapist can assist people find out and practice emotional regulation methods, such as deep breathing and mindfulness, that can be helpful in managing challenging feelings and decreasing tension.

Much better social relationships
Social relationships are a crucial component of mental health and wellbeing. Seeing a therapist can help individuals improve their interaction skills, assertiveness, and compassion, which can lead to healthier and more fulfilling relationships with others.

Increased analytical abilities
Treatment can likewise assist people develop analytical abilities. By dealing with a therapist, individuals can find out to approach issues in a more methodical and reliable method, determine potential services, and make decisions that are lined up with their values and goals.

Enhanced self-confidence
Self-confidence refers to a person’s sense of self-regard and worth. Seeing a therapist can assist people identify and challenge unfavorable self-talk and beliefs that can add to low self-confidence. Through treatment, individuals can discover to develop a more practical and favorable self-image, which can cause increased self-esteem and self-regard.

Enhanced coping skills
Coping abilities are methods and techniques that individuals use to manage stress and adversity. Seeing a therapist can assist individuals establish and practice coping skills that are tailored to their particular requirements and preferences. Coping abilities can include mindfulness, relaxation methods, problem-solving, and social support, to name a few.

Minimized symptoms of mental illness
Therapy can also work in reducing signs of mental disorder, such as anxiety, stress and anxiety, and trauma (PTSD). Therapists utilize evidence-based treatments, such as cognitive-behavioral treatment (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), and eye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R), to help people manage signs and improve their overall quality of life.

In conclusion, seeing a therapist can have numerous benefits for an individual’s mental health and wellbeing. By increasing self-awareness, enhancing emotional regulation, enhancing social relationships, developing problem-solving abilities, improving self-confidence, boosting coping skills, and lowering symptoms of mental disorder, therapy can be an effective tool for individual growth and development.
